Written question asked by Gwyneth Dunwoody (Labour), in the House of Commons. It was due for an answer on Thursday, 2 December 1993. It was answered by Lord Blencathra (Conservative) on Thursday, 2 December 1993 on behalf of the Home Office.
Home Office
- Question
- What percentage of males have a conviction before the age of 35. - Inc figures & ref to Information on the Criminal Justice System in England & Wales (in Library).
